      Jainil Gosalia Animal Ag stats
      80% of farmland is used for livestock, but it produces only 18% of food calories and 37% of protein.
      Also 58% of GHG
      and 57% water pollution.
      “Today’s food supply chain creates ~13.7 billion metric tons of carbon dioxide equivalents (CO2eq), 26% of anthropogenic GHG emissions. The new analysis shows that while meat and dairy provide just 18% of calories and 37% of protein, it uses the vast majority - 83% - of farmland and produces 60% of agriculture’s greenhouse gas emissions.”
      “A vegan diet is probably the single biggest way to reduce your impact on planet Earth, not just greenhouse gases, but global acidification, eutrophication, land use and water use,”
      Source: J. Poore1,2* and T. Nemecek - science
      josephpoore.com/Science%20360%206392%20987%20-%20Accepted%20Manuscript.pdf
      In AUST 53% of land is used for livestock grazing.
      3.5% used for plant foods for humans
      66-68% of grain goes to animal feed (domestic)
      58% of Australian land has been cleared or modified for farming.
      Since colonisation Australia has seen more biodiversity loss than any other continent and this rate is still one of the highest globally.
      Agriculture, forestry and fishery industries is just 2% of Australia’s GDP.
      Agriculture dominates our use of the land. Cropping and horticulture occupy about 4% and livestock graze native or modified pastures on almost 56% of the continent

      Feeding vegan Australia would require 2.9Mha of extra food crops to meet our protein requirements. (this includes considerations for export markets)
      An accurate estimate of how much land could be moved from animal to plant agriculture is beyond current research capabilities. But current estimates show that many 10s of Mha of land could be converted from animal production to plant production if required. This consists of about 3 Mha used for fodder, 4 Mha used to grow grain feed, 4 Mha for dairy grazing and a good proportion of the approximately 60 Mha used for grazing.
